Check out my website and look at he pics on the first page....its 2 boxes in one, connected by 1 internal port..all 3 ports are the same size....the first box is 1/3 the total area of the box,...now, The design of an ABC box allows the sub to use both chambers
(combined) on the low notes, and bass eminates from bothe ports....when the sub tries to play upper bass frequencies, they will only eminate from the smaller chamber, and 1 port ( port in smaller chamber).......its the 3rd port that is responsible for controlling the pressure in each chamber ( depending on frequency)......so again, on the LOW'S, BASS POUND's from the entire enclosure (both chambers and both ports )....on the upper bass notes, it is very tight and clean sounding because its only coming from the smaller chamber and only one port........hope this helps everyone...
